The ligamentum teres (LT) is known to play a role as a secondary stabilizer of the hip joint. LT tears can be associated with hip instability. In patients with borderline developmental dysplasia of the hip (BDDH), the correlation between LT tears and microinstability is even more pronounced because of the increased mechanical stress placed on the ligament. This relationship may lead certain surgeons to consider new indications for LT reconstructions. However, caution is warranted regarding the potential role of LT reconstruction in these patients, particularly since the primary deficiency in BDDH is bony undercoverage. Addressing this bony undercoverage should be a primary consideration that may be supplemented with other procedures, which may include addressing soft-tissue injuries around the hip such as LT tears. This is especially the case in those patients with persistent symptoms after management of labral tears or LT disruption.

Articular cartilage lesions of the acetabulum may result in significant pain and dysfunction for patients with treatment options consisting of either microfracture or various forms of cartilage restoration procedures. A systematic review of 529 patients demonstrated similar, if not lower, reoperation rates and patient-reported outcomes in patients receiving cartilage restoration procedures compared with microfracture. The primary outcomes examined in this review were reoperation rates and patient-reported outcomes with no clear mention of radiographic outcomes and no clearly defined indications as to who would benefit from a cartilage-based procedure. This raises the question as to whether there should be a consensus-based and standardized criteria established and standardized among the hip preservation expert community to evaluate the success of these cartilage restoration procedures from an imaging standpoint. These criteria can also be incorporated into a composite evaluation that combines clinical, imaging, and patient-reported outcomes to determine optimal patient candidacy for cartilage procedures as well. This would be a very useful steppingstone for much-needed future Level I randomized studies or prospective, registry-based data on this topic.

PURPOSE: To determine bony knee morphological factors associated with primary posterior cruciate ligament (PCL) rupture or PCL graft failure after PCL reconstruction. METHODS: Three databases, namely MEDLINE, PubMed and EMBASE, were searched on 30th May 2023. The authors adhered to the PRISMA and R-AMSTAR guidelines as well as the Cochrane Handbook for Systematic Reviews of Interventions. Data such as receiver operating characteristic curve parameters, as well as p-values for comparisons of values between patients with PCL pathology and control patients, were recorded. RESULTS: Nine studies comprising 1054 patients were included. Four studies reported that patients with PCL injury had flatter medial posterior tibial slopes (MTS) than controls, with mean values of 4.3 (range: 3.0-7.0) and 6.5 (range: 5.0-9.2) degrees, respectively. Two studies reported an MTS cutoff value ranging below 3.90-3.93° being a significant risk factor for primary PCL rupture or PCL graft failure. Two studies reported that shallow medial tibial depths were associated with primary PCL rupture, with mean values of 2.1 (range: 2.0-2.2) and 2.6 (range: 2.4-2.7) mm in PCL injury and control groups, respectively. Stenotic intercondylar notches and femoral condylar width were not consistently associated with PCL injuries. CONCLUSION: Decreased MTS is associated with primary PCL rupture and graft failure after PCL reconstruction with values below 3.93° being considered as a significant risk factor. Less common risk factors include shallow medial tibial depth, while femoral condylar width and parameters with regards to the intercondylar notch, such as notch width, notch width index and intercondylar notch volume, demonstrated conflicting associations with primary or secondary PCL injuries. LEVEL OF EVIDENCE: Level III.

Coping with dementia requires an integrated approach encompassing personal, health, research, and community domains. Here we describe "Walking the Talk for Dementia," an immersive initiative aimed at empowering people with dementia, enhancing dementia understanding, and inspiring collaborations. This initiative involved 300 participants from 25 nationalities, including people with dementia, care partners, clinicians, policymakers, researchers, and advocates for a 4-day, 40 km walk through the Camino de Santiago de Compostela, Spain. A 2-day symposium after the journey provided novel transdisciplinary and horizontal structures, deconstructing traditional hierarchies. The innovation of this initiative lies in its ability to merge a physical experience with knowledge exchange for diversifying individuals' understanding of dementia. It showcases the transformative potential of an immersive, embodied, and multi-experiential approach to address the complexities of dementia collaboratively. The initiative offers a scalable model to enhance understanding, decrease stigma, and promote more comprehensive and empathetic dementia care and research.

For decades investors have sought to find ways of profiting off the billions of public dollars spent annually on systems of public schooling across the world. This interest has coincided with the growing marketization of systems of public schooling, especially in the United States, as well as the increased use of educational technologies (or EdTech). This study examines the implications of the growing use of profit-driven educational technologies for the politics and spatial practices of schooling. Specifically, it examines past experiences with market-oriented EdTech systems in Oregon and Michigan to highlight how the combination of market systems of governance and profit-driven EdTech practices depend on the deconstruction of links between schools, communities, and students in order to roll out aspatial and apolitical educational practices that maximize profits. The placeless vision for education embedded in profit-driven EdTech helps promote the reproduction of dominant orders and stifles place-based struggles over educational justice.

PURPOSE: The recent introduction of integrated PET-MRI systems into practice seems promising in oncologic imaging, and efforts are made to specify their added values. The current study evaluates the added values of PET-MRI over PET-CT in detecting active malignant hepatic lesions. METHODS: As part of an ongoing prospective study in our institution that assesses the added values of PET-MRI, subjects undergo PET-CT and subsequent PET-MRI after single radiotracer injection. The current study included 97 pairs of whole-body PET-CT and liver PET-MRI scans, of 61 patients (19/61 had ≥ 2 paired scans), all performed with [18F]FDG and interpreted as showing active malignant hepatic involvement. Primary malignancies were of colorectal/biliary/pancreatic/breast/other origins in 19/9/9/7/17 patients. Monitoring response to therapy was the indication in 86/97 cases. When PET-MRI detected additional malignant lesions over PET-CT, lesions size, their characteristics on PET-MRI, and the influence on the final report were recorded. RESULTS: In 37/97 (38.1%) cases, a total of 78 malignant lesions were identified on PET-MRI but not on PET-CT: 19 lesions (11 cases) were identified on PET of PET-MRI but not on PET of PET-CT; 37 lesions (14 cases) were small (≤ 0.8 cm) and identified on MRI only; 22 lesions (12 cases) were > 0.8 cm, had low/no [18F]FDG uptake, but were categorized as viable based on MRI. These 78 lesions caused major effect on final reports in 11/97 (11.3%) cases, changing reported response assessment category (10/86 cases) or defining malignant hepatic disease on staging/restaging scans (1/11 cases). CONCLUSION: PET-MRI offers several advantages over PET-CT in assessing the extent and response to therapy of malignant hepatic involvement. Additional malignant lesions detected on PET-MRI are attributed to superior PET performance (compared with PET of PET-CT), greater spatial resolution provided by MRI, and improved multi-parametric viability assessment. In around one-tenth of cases, findings identified on PET-MRI but not on PET-CT significantly change the final report's conclusion.

PURPOSE/BACKGROUND: A recent article in this journal presented a US perspective regarding the modernization of clozapine prescription and proposed an escape from the long shadow cast by agranulocytosis. METHODS: Here, an international group of collaborators discusses a point of view complementary to the US view by focusing on worldwide outcomes of clozapine usage that may be uneven in terms of frequency of clozapine adverse drug reactions. FINDINGS/RESULTS: Studies from the Scandinavian national registries (Finland and Denmark) did not find increased mortality in clozapine patients or any clear evidence of the alleged toxicity of clozapine. Data on clozapine-associated fatal outcomes were obtained from 2 recently published pharmacovigilance studies and from the UK pharmacovigilance database. A pharmacovigilance study focused on physician reports to assess worldwide lethality of drugs from 2010 to 2019 found 968 clozapine-associated fatal outcomes in the United Kingdom. Moreover, the United Kingdom accounted for 55% (968 of 1761) of worldwide and 90% (968 of 1073) of European fatal clozapine-associated outcomes. In a pharmacovigilance study from the UK database (from 2008 to 2017), clozapine was associated with 383 fatal outcomes/year including all reports from physicians and nonphysicians. From 2018 to 2021, UK clozapine-associated fatal outcomes increased to 440/year. IMPLICATIONS/CONCLUSIONS: The interpretation of fatal outcomes in each country using pharmacovigilance databases is limited and only allows gross comparisons; even with those limitations, the UK data seem concerning. Pneumonia and myocarditis may be more important than agranulocytosis in explaining the uneven distribution of fatal outcomes in clozapine patients across countries.

Prostatic neuroendocrine malignancies represent a spectrum of diseases. Treatment-induced neuroendocrine differentiation (tiNED) in hormonally treated adenocarcinoma has been the subject of a large amount of recent research. However, the identification of neuroendocrine features in treatment-naïve prostatic tumor raises a differential diagnosis between prostatic adenocarcinoma with de novo neuroendocrine differentiation (dNED) versus one of the primary prostatic neuroendocrine tumors (P-NETs) and carcinomas (P-NECs). While [18F]FDG is being used as the main PET radiotracer in oncologic imaging and reflects cellular glucose metabolism, other molecules labeled with positron-emitting isotopes, mainly somatostatin-analogues labeled with 68Ga and prostate-specific membrane antigen (PSMA)-ligands labeled with either 18F or 68Ga, are now routinely used in departments of nuclear medicine and molecular imaging, and may be advantageous in imaging prostatic neuroendocrine malignancies. Still, the selection of the preferred PET radiotracer in such cases might be challenging. In the current review, we summarize and discuss published data on these different entities from clinical, biological, and molecular imaging standpoints. Specifically, we review the roles that [18F]FDG, radiolabeled somatostatin-analogues, and radiolabeled PSMA-ligands play in these entities in order to provide the reader with practical recommendations regarding the preferred PET radiotracers for imaging each entity. In cases of tiNED, we conclude that PSMA expression may be low and that [18F]FDG or radiolabeled somatostatin-analogues should be preferred for imaging. In cases of prostatic adenocarcinoma with dNED, we present data that support the superiority of radiolabeled PSMA-ligands. In cases of primary neuroendocrine malignancies, the use of [18F]FDG for imaging high-grade P-NECs and radiolabeled somatostatin-analogues for imaging well-differentiated P-NETs is recommended. KEY POINTS: • The preferred PET radiotracer for imaging prostatic neuroendocrine malignancies depends on the specific clinical scenario and pathologic data. • When neuroendocrine features result from hormonal therapy for prostate cancer, PET-CT should be performed with [18F]FDG or radiolabeled somatostatin-analogue rather than with radiolabeled PSMA-ligand. • When neuroendocrine features are evident in newly diagnosed prostate cancer, differentiating adenocarcinoma from primary neuroendocrine malignancy is challenging but crucial for selection of PET radiotracer and for clinical management.

The incidence of hip arthroscopy (HA) has seen a dramatic rise over the past decade, with a bimodal distribution of patient age with peaks at both 18 and 42 years of age. Thus, it is essential to reduce complications, including venous thromboembolism (VTE), given reported incidences as high as 7%. Fortunately, more recent research, perhaps reflecting an evolution resulting in lower HA surgical traction times, has shown a VTE incidence of 0.6%. Perhaps because of such a low rate, recent research has also shown that generally, thromboprophylaxis does not significantly decrease the odds of VTE. The strongest predictors of VTE after HA are oral contraceptive use, prior malignancy, and obesity. Rehabilitation is also an important factor as some patients are ambulatory on postoperative day 1, reducing the VTE risk, whereas others require a few weeks of protected weight bearing, increasing their risk. A patient-specific approach to VTE prevention after HA, rather than a one-size-fits-all approach, is essential.

PURPOSE: To assess the utility of the femoroepiphyseal acetabular roof (FEAR) index as a diagnostic tool in hip-preservation surgery. METHODS: MEDLINE, EMBASE, and PubMed were searched from database inception until May 2022 for literature addressing the utility of the FEAR index in patients undergoing hip-preservation surgery, and the results are presented descriptively. RESULTS: Overall, there were a total of 11 studies comprising 1,458 patients included in this review. The intraobserver agreement for the FEAR index was reported by 3 of 11 studies (intraclass correlation coefficient range = 0.86-0.99), whereas the interobserver agreement was reported by 8 of 11 studies (intraclass correlation coefficient range = 0.776-1). Among the 5 studies that differentiated between hip instability and hip impingement, the mean FEAR index in 319 patients in the instability group ranged from 3.01 to 13.3°, whereas the mean FEAR index in 239 patients in the impingement group ranged from -10 to -0.77° and the mean FEAR index in 105 patients in the control group ranged from -13 to -7.7°. Three studies defined a specific cutoff value for the FEAR index, with 1 study defining a cutoff value of 5°, which correctly predicted treatment decision between periacetabular osteotomy versus osteochondroplasty 79% of the time with an AUC of 0.89, whereas another defined a cutoff of 2°, which correctly predicted treatment 90% of the time and the last study set a threshold of 3°, which provided an AUC of 0.86 for correctly predicting treatment decision. CONCLUSIONS: This review demonstrates that the FEAR index has a high agreement and consistent application, making it a useful diagnostic tool in hip-preservation surgery particularly in patients with borderline dysplastic hips. However, given the variability in FEAR index cutoff values across studies, there is no absolute consensus value that dictates treatment decision. LEVEL OF EVIDENCE: Level IV; Systematic Review of Level II-IV studies.

PURPOSE: The primary purpose of this study was to systematically review the literature on intraoperative findings during endoscopic treatment for greater trochanteric pain syndrome (GTPS). Secondary outcomes were preoperative imaging findings and postoperative functional outcome measures. METHODS: Medline, PubMED, and Embase databases were searched from inception (1946, 1966, and 1974, respectively), to July 15, 2021, for records reporting intraoperative findings during endoscopic surgery for GTPS. Studies of Level I-IV evidence were eligible. All studies were assessed for quality using the Methodological Index for Non-Randomized Studies (MINORS) score. RESULTS: Sixteen studies met the inclusion criteria. Most patients underwent endoscopic greater trochanteric bursectomy with repair of the gluteal tendons. Intraoperative conditions reported were gluteal tendon tears usually involving the gluteus medius tendon, labral tears, and chondral lesions. Three studies reported an average of 9% of patients who subsequently underwent conversion to total hip arthroplasty. Pain was assessed using the visual analog scale, and functional outcome measures were measured using the modified Harris Hip Score, Non-Arthritic Hip Score, Hip Outcome Score Sport-Specific subscale, Hip Outcome Score Activities of Daily Living subscale, and iHOT-12. Pain and functional outcomes demonstrated significant improvement in nearly all the studies where they were reported. CONCLUSIONS: Patients who underwent endoscopic management of GTPS commonly underwent repair of gluteal tendon tears, and in many cases had concomitant labral tears and chondral lesions identified intraoperatively. There were low rates of adverse events, repair failure, and revision surgery. Patient-reported functional outcomes were improved at follow-up at least 1 year postoperatively. LEVEL OF EVIDENCE: IV, systematic review of level IV or better investigations.

OBJECTIVE: To evaluate the progression, quality, and challenges associated with conducting and publishing randomized controlled trials (RCTs) in sports medicine. DESIGN: Systematic review and survey. SETTING: MEDLINE and Embase were searched for all publications before September 17, 2021. A targeted search of clinicaltrials.gov , BMC Musculoskeletal Disorders, PubMed, and Google Scholar were also conducted. The survey was administered to authors using REDCap. PARTICIPANTS: Where the systematic search revealed no corresponding published definitive trial, authors of the published pilots were surveyed. INTERVENTIONS: Survey assessing limitations to definitive trials. MAIN OUTCOME MEASURES: Protocol/method articles, pilot articles, and relevant clinical trial registry records with corresponding definitive trials were pooled. RESULTS: Our literature search yielded 27 006 studies; of which, we included 208 studies (60 (28.8%) pilot RCTs, 84 (40.4%) protocol/method articles, and 64 (30.8%) trial registry records). From these, 44 corresponding definitive RCTs were identified. Pilot study and definitive RCT methodological quality increased on average most significantly during the duration of this review (30.6% and 8.2%). Of the 176 authors surveyed, 59 (33.5%) responded; 24.6% (14/57) stated that they completed an unpublished definitive trial, while 52.6% (30/57) reported having one underway. CONCLUSIONS: The quality and number of RCT publications within the field of sports medicine has been increasing since 1999. The number of sports medicine-related protocol and pilot articles preceding a definitive trial publication showed a sharp increase over the past 10 years, although only 5 pilot studies have progressed to a definitive RCT.

PURPOSE: To determine the effect of isolated medial patellofemoral ligament reconstruction (MPFLR) versus concomitant MPFLR and tibial-tubercle osteotomy (TTO) on patient-reported functional outcomes, rate of patellar redislocation, and rate of return to sport in skeletally mature patients with recurrent patellar instability and lateralization as defined by elevated tibial-tubercle trochlear groove (TT-TG) distance. METHODS: Three databases MEDLINE, PubMed and EMBASE were searched from inception to July 10th, 2022 for literature outlining the management of patients with TT-TG indices greater than 15 mm with either isolated MPFLR or concomitant MPFLR and TTO procedures. The authors adhered to the PRISMA and R-AMSTAR guidelines as well as the Cochrane Handbook for Systematic Reviews of Interventions. Data on functional outcomes via the Kujala anterior knee pain score, redislocation rates, return to sport rates, and complications were recorded. The MINORS score was used for all studies to perform a quality assessment of included studies. RESULTS: A total of 31 studies comprising 1405 patients (1452 knees) were included in this review. The mean Kujala score in 13 studies comprising 848 total patients in the isolated MPFLR group was 85.0 (range 80.9-97.5) compared to a score of 83.7 (range 77.2-94.0) in 14 studies comprising 459 patients in the concomitant group. The mean pooled redislocation rate in 19 studies examining isolated MPFLR procedures comprising 948 patients was 3.1% (95% CI 2.1-4.4%, I2 = 7%) as opposed to 3.2% (95% CI 1.9-5.0%, I2 = 0%) in 15 studies comprising 486 patients in the concomitant group. The mean pooled return to sport rate in seven studies with 472 total patients in the isolated MPFLR group was 82% (95% CI 78-86%, I2 = 16%) compared to a score of 92% (95% CI 78-99%, I2 = 58%) in four studies comprising 54 patients in the concomitant group. There were similar complication rates between both treatment groups, including range of motion deficits, fractures, infections, and graft failures. CONCLUSION: Isolated MPFLR leads to similar anterior knee pain, similar redislocation rates and lower return to sport rates than concomitant MPFLR and TTO procedures in patients with TT-TG distances greater than 15 mm. Information from this review can aid surgeons in their decision to choose MPFLR versus concomitant procedures for this patient population, and can also guide future studies on this topic. LEVEL OF EVIDENCE: Level IV.

PURPOSE: This study aimed to explore the efficacy of medial patellofemoral ligament (MPFL) repair versus nonoperative rehabilitation treatment on the rate of patellar redislocation and functional outcomes in skeletally mature patients with traumatic, first-time patellar dislocations. MATERIALS AND METHODS: MEDLINE, PubMed and EMBASE were searched from database inception to May 2022 for studies examining the management options for acute first-time patellar dislocations. This study was conducted in accordance with PRISMA and R-AMSTAR guidelines. Data on redislocation rates, functional outcomes including the Kujala score for anterior knee pain, and complication rates were extracted. A meta-analysis was used to pool the mean postoperative Kujala score and calculate the proportion of patients sustaining redislocations using a random effects model. Quality assessment of included studies was performed for all included studies using the MINORS and Detsky scores. RESULTS: This review included a total of 25 studies and 1,361 patients. The pooled mean redislocation rate in 15 studies comprising 798 patients in the rehabilitation group was 30% (95% CI 25-36%, I2 = 65%). Moreover, the pooled mean redislocation rate in 10 studies comprising 170 patients undergoing MPFL repair was 7% (95% CI 3-12%, I2 = 30%). The pooled mean postoperative Kujala score in 8 studies comprising 396 patients in the rehabilitation group was 82.5 (95% CI 78.3-86.8, I2 = 91%), compared to a score of 88 (95% CI 87-90, I2 = 76%) in 3 studies comprising 94 patients in the repair group. Range of motion deficits was reported in 3.8% of 893 patients in the rehabilitation group and 2.0% of 205 patients in the repair group. CONCLUSION: MPFL repair resulted in a lower rate of redislocation, less knee pain, and noninferiority with respect to a range of motion deficits compared to nonoperative treatment for the management of acute first-time patellar dislocations. LEVEL OF EVIDENCE: IV.

PURPOSE: To assess the imaging modalities used for diagnosis, as well as the management decisions of patients with osteochondral fractures (OCF) and loose bodies following traumatic patellar dislocation. METHODS: According to the Preferred Reporting Items for Systematic Review and Meta-analyses (PRISMA), MEDLINE, EMBASE, Web of Science, and PubMed were searched for results from January 1, 2000, to May 18, 2021, in two subsequent searches for English language studies that presented data on traumatic patellar dislocation. Quality of selected papers was assessed using the Methodological Index for Non-Randomised Studies (MINORS) and the Risk of Bias (RoB) 2.0 protocol. Results were qualitatively synthesised, and descriptive statistics were calculated. RESULTS: Forty studies totalling 3074 patients (1407 females) were included for the analysis. The mean age was 18.9 years (range 0-69). The population included 2446 first-time dislocations. The imaging modalities used were: 71.1% MRI, 52.6% plain radiography, 12.1% CT, and 0.68% ultrasound. In the 25 studies that reported the number of OCF, a total of 38.3% of patients were found to have OCF. 43.3% of patients with a first-time dislocation, and 34.7% of patients with previous dislocations, had at least one OCF. In the included paediatric studies (maximum age ≤ 18), the presence of OCF was detected by plain radiography in 10.1% of patients, MRI in 76.6% of patients, and CT in 89.5% of patients. For management of an OCF, the surgical options include fixation for larger pieces, excision for smaller pieces, and conservative management on a case-by-case basis. CONCLUSIONS: Based on the current available evidence, assessment and management of patellar dislocations and subsequent OCFs vary, with radiography and MRI as the main imaging modalities on presentation and particular benefit for MRI in the paediatric population. Findings from this study suggest the highest rate of OCF detection with MRI, and thus, surgeons should consider routinely ordering an MRI in patients with first-time patellar dislocation. Regarding management of OCFs, the main indication for fixation was large fragments, while smaller and poor-quality fragments are excised. Few studies choose conservative management of OCFs due to later requirements for surgical management. Future work should focus on large, high-quality studies, and implementation of randomised control trials to form guidelines for imaging patellar dislocations and management of OCFs. LEVEL OF EVIDENCE: Level IV.

PURPOSE: To determine the reliability and diagnostic accuracy of tibial tubercle-trochlear groove (TT-TG) distance versus tibial tubercle-posterior cruciate ligament (TT-PCL) distance, and to determine cutoff values of these measurements for pathological diagnosis in the context of patellar instability. METHODS: Three databases MEDLINE, PubMed and EMBASE were searched from inception to October 5, 2022 for literature outlining comparisons between TT-TG and TT-PCL in patellar instability patients. The authors adhered to the PRISMA and R-AMSTAR guidelines as well as the Cochrane Handbook for Systematic Reviews of Interventions. Data on inter-rater and intra-rater reliability, receiver-operating characteristic (ROC) curve parameters such as area under the curve (AUC), sensitivity and specificity, as well as odds ratios, cutoff values for pathological diagnosis and correlations between TT-TG and TT-PCL were recorded. The MINORS score was used for all studies in order to perform a quality assessment of included studies. RESULTS: A total of 23 studies comprising 2839 patients (2922 knees) were included in this review. Inter-rater reliability ranged from 0.71 to 0.98 and 0.55 to 0.99 for TT-TG and TT-PCL, respectively. Intra-rater reliability ranged from 0.74 to 0.99 and 0.88 to 0.98 for TT-TG and TT-PCL, respectively. AUC measuring diagnostic accuracy of patellar instability for TT-TG ranged from 0.80 to 0.84 and 0.58 to 0.76 for TT-PCL. Five studies found TT-TG to have more discriminatory power than TT-PCL at distinguishing patients with patellar instability from patients who do not. Sensitivity and specificity ranged from 21 to 85% and 62 to 100%, respectively, for TT-TG. Sensitivity and specificity ranged from 30 to 76% and 46 to 86%, respectively, for TT-PCL. Odds ratio values ranged from 1.06 to 14.02 for TT-TG and 0.98 to 6.47 for TT-PCL. Proposed cutoff TT-TG and TT-PCL values for predicting patellar instability ranged from 15.0 to 21.4 mm and 19.8 to 28.0 mm, respectively. Eight studies reported significant positive correlations between TT-TG and TT-PCL. CONCLUSION: TT-TG resulted in overall similar reliability, sensitivity and specificity as TT-PCL; however, TT-TG has better diagnostic accuracy than TT-PCL in the context of patellar instability as per AUC and odds ratio values. LEVEL OF EVIDENCE: Level IV.

PURPOSE: This review aims to elucidate the most commonly reported method to quantify fear of reinjury or kinesiophobia and to identify key variables that influence the degree of kinesiophobia following primary anterior cruciate ligament reconstruction (ACLR). METHODS: A systematic search across three databases (Pubmed, Ovid (MEDLINE), and EMBASE) was conducted from database inception to August 7th, 2022. The authors adhered to the PRISMA guidelines and the Cochrane Handbook for Systematic Reviews of Interventions. Quality assessment of the included studies was conducted according to the Methodological Index for Non-Randomized Studies (MINORS) criteria. RESULTS: Twenty-six studies satisfied the inclusion criteria and resulted in 2,213 total patients with a mean age of 27.6 years and a mean follow-up time of 36.7 months post-surgery. The mean MINORS score of the included studies was 11 out of 16 for non-comparative studies and 18 out of 24 for comparative studies. Eighty-eight percent of included studies used variations of the Tampa Scale of Kinesiophobia (TSK) to quantify kinesiophobia and 27.0% used Anterior Cruciate Ligament Return to Sport After Injury (ACL-RSI). The results of this study shows a common association between higher kinesiophobia and poor patient-reported functional status measured using International Knee Documentation Committee (IKDC) Scores, Activity of Daily Living (ADL), Quality of Life (QOL), and Sports/Recreation (S/R) subscales of Knee Osteoarthritis and Outcome Score (KOOS) and Lysholm scores. Postoperative symptoms and pain catastrophizing measured using the KOOS pain and symptom subscales and Pain Catastrophizing Score (PCS) also influenced the degree of kinesiophobia following ACLR. Patients with an increased injury to surgery time and being closer to the date of surgery postoperatively demonstrated higher levels of kinesiophobia. Less common variables included being a female patient, low preoperative and postoperative activity status and low self-efficacy. CONCLUSION: The most common methods used to report kinesiophobia following primary ACLR were variations of the TSK scale followed by ACL-RSI. The most commonly reported factors influencing higher kinesiophobia in this patient population include lower patient-reported functional status, more severe postoperative symptoms such as pain, increased injury to surgery time, and being closer to the date of surgery postoperatively. Kinesiophobia following primary ACLR is a critical element affecting post-surgical outcomes, and screening should be implemented postoperatively to potentially treat in rehabilitation and recovery. LEVEL OF EVIDENCE: IV.

PURPOSE: To determine the most optimal surgical technique for medial patellofemoral ligament reconstruction (MPFLR). METHODS: Three databases MEDLINE, PubMed, and EMBASE were searched from inception to December 13th, 2022, for level I or II studies comparing MPFLR techniques. The authors adhered to the PRISMA and R-AMSTAR guidelines as well as the Cochrane Handbook for Systematic Reviews of Interventions. Data on patient-reported outcome measures were recorded. Quality assessment was carried out using the MINORS and Cochrane Risk of Bias assessment tools. Certainty of evidence was carried out with the GRADE assessment tool. RESULTS: Ten studies comprising 723 patients (723 knees) were included in this review. The weighted mean difference in Kujala, Lysholm, and IKDC scores comparing single- and double-tunnel patellar drilling techniques was 2.66 (95% CI -1.05-6.37, p = 0.16, I2 = 0%) with moderate certainty, 0.78 (95% CI -9.02-10.58, p = 0.88, I2 = 87%) with low certainty, and 1.71 (95% CI -2.43-5.86, p = 0.42, I2 = 0%) with low certainty, respectively. Double-suture anchor patellar fixation demonstrated greater Kujala scores than transpatellar fixation (87.1 ± 2.8 vs 84.0 ± 3.8, p < 0.001) with moderate certainty. Y-shaped graft patellar fixation demonstrated superior Kujala scores to C-shaped graft patellar fixation (95.9 ± 4.7 vs 91.3 ± 9.7, p = 0.001) with moderate certainty. Augmentation of femoral fixation with polyester sutures demonstrated superior Kujala scores (97.8 ± 6.4. vs 88.0 ± 6.3, p < 0.005) with low certainty. Four-stranded grafts demonstrated greater Kujala scores than two-stranded grafts (93.5 ± 2.6 vs 91.6 ± 3.5, p = 0.01) with low certainty. CONCLUSION: The optimal MPFLR surgical technique is likely to utilize a four-stranded graft using either endobutton, double-suture anchor, or transosseous suture patellar fixation with polyester suture augmented interference screw femoral fixation. Orthopedic surgeons can consider employing such a technique to improve patient outcomes by conferring greater graft stability, strength, and function. Level of evidence Level II.

PURPOSE: To investigate the effect of technology-assisted Anterior Cruciate Ligament Reconstruction (ACLR) on post-operative clinical outcomes and tunnel placement compared to conventional arthroscopic ACLR. METHODS: CENTRAL, MEDLINE, and Embase were searched from January 2000 to November 17, 2022. Articles were included if there was intraoperative use of computer-assisted navigation, robotics, diagnostic imaging, computer simulations, or 3D printing (3DP). Two reviewers searched, screened, and evaluated the included studies for data quality. Data were abstracted using descriptive statistics and pooled using relative risk ratios (RR) or mean differences (MD), both with 95% confidence intervals (CI), where appropriate. RESULTS: Eleven studies were included with total 775 patients and majority male participants (70.7%). Ages ranged from 14 to 54 years (391 patients) and follow-up ranged from 12 to 60 months (775 patients). Subjective International Knee Documentation Committee (IKDC) scores increased in the technology-assisted surgery group (473 patients; P = 0.02; MD 1.97, 95% CI 0.27 to 3.66). There was no difference in objective IKDC scores (447 patients; RR 1.02, 95% CI 0.98 to 1.06), Lysholm scores (199 patients; MD 1.14, 95% CI - 1.03 to 3.30) or negative pivot-shift tests (278 patients; RR 1.07, 95% CI 0.97 to 1.18) between the two groups. When using technology-assisted surgery, 6 (351 patients) of 8 (451 patients) studies reported more accurate femoral tunnel placement and 6 (321 patients) of 10 (561 patients) studies reported more accurate tibial tunnel placement in at least one measure. One study (209 patients) demonstrated a significant increase in cost associated with use of computer-assisted navigation (mean 1158€) versus conventional surgery (mean 704€). Of the two studies using 3DP templates, production costs ranging from $10 to $42 USD were cited. There was no difference in adverse events between the two groups. CONCLUSION: Clinical outcomes do not differ between technology-assisted surgery and conventional surgery. Computer-assisted navigation is more expensive and time consuming while 3DP is inexpensive and does not lead to greater operating times. ACLR tunnels can be more accurately located in radiologically ideal places by using technology, but anatomic placement is still undetermined because of variability and inaccuracy of the evaluation systems utilized. LEVEL OF EVIDENCE: Level III.

PURPOSE: To determine what knee morphological factors are associated with the development of mucoid degeneration of the anterior cruciate ligament (ACL). METHODS: Three databases MEDLINE, PubMed and EMBASE were searched from inception to January 29th, 2023 for literature outlining knee morphological factors that potentially lead to the development of mucoid degeneration of the ACL. The authors adhered to the PRISMA and R-AMSTAR guidelines as well as the Cochrane Handbook for Systematic Reviews of Interventions. Data on receiver operating characteristic (ROC) curve parameters such as area under the curve (AUC), sensitivity and specificity, odds ratios, as well as p values for comparisons of values between mucoid degeneration of the ACL and control patients were recorded. The Methodological Index for Non-Randomized Studies (MINORS) score was used for all studies to perform a quality assessment of included studies. RESULTS: A total of 7 studies comprising 1326 patients (1330 knees) were included in this review. Four studies reported a significant association between increasing posterior tibial slope angles and mucoid degeneration of the ACL presence, with one study specifying that posterolateral tibial slope had a greater association than posteromedial tibial slope. Two studies reported a significant association between lower notch width index values and mucoid degeneration of the ACL presence. One study found that the presence of trochlear dysplasia was correlated with mucoid degeneration of the ACL and two studies found that increased tibial tuberosity-trochlear groove distance (TT-TG) was associated with mucoid degeneration of the ACL. CONCLUSION: Increased posterior tibial slope, decreased notch width index, and elevated TT-TG and trochlear dysplasia were associated with the presence of mucoid degeneration of the ACL. Information from this review can aid surgeons in understanding what morphological features predispose their patients to the development of mucoid degeneration of the ACL. Identifying what features predispose patients to mucoid degeneration of the ACL can help determine if regular screening or preventative strategies are necessary. LEVEL OF EVIDENCE: Level III.
